Throughout the past twenty years, the US casino industry has expanded considerably. In accordance with the American Gaming Association, you will discover now virtually one,000 professional and tribal casinos within the place.

Programs to grow On line casino gaming are generally controversial. Massachusetts offers Just about the most exciting circumstances, with voters at present thinking about a measure to reverse casino legalization this coming Tuesday November four.

The cost profit Investigation
Each time casino legalization or enlargement is considered, similar difficulties arrive up. Casino proponents argue that casinos will make tax revenues, Work, and might drive average wages better.

Opponents argue that the social charges, such as crime, marketplace “cannibalization,” and issue gambling, outweigh the probable Rewards. Both sides price cut the opposition’s statements. So what does the study present?

On the subject of the financial advantages of casinos, there are already various reports on economic progress, employment, and wages. Probably the most extensive study on work and wages was accomplished on the US county amount.

Controlling for various aspects, the outcomes confirmed that counties with casinos have larger work (by all over 8%) than These without; wages had been a little higher in casino counties.

There is certainly also released proof that casinos Have got a good effect on condition-degree financial advancement, nevertheless that proof has not been steady eventually.

Tax Positive aspects
Most likely The key political good thing about casinos is tax revenues. Whilst in many states legalized gambling offers an exceptionally tiny proportion of state tax receipts (normally far less than 5%), On line casino taxes do ensure it is easier for politicians in order to avoid spending cuts or other tax will increase.

In Massachusetts, among the motivations for casino legalization is that lots of Bay Condition residents gamble at casinos in Connecticut and Rhode Island. If new casinos hold numerous many On line casino profits from the point out, Which means added tax income for your state.

Trouble gamblers
On the expense aspect of the equation, researchers concur that the majority of expenditures are attributable to difficulty gamblers, who make up all-around 1% with the inhabitants. These folks develop a range of issues, like lessened work efficiency; economical problems, negative debts and bankruptcies; committing crimes to receive revenue for gambling; and lying to friends and family.

Interestingly, the spread of casinos across the country may well not have caused a substantial rise in the prevalence of issue gambling. Study has advised that when casinos develop in a location, There exists a brief-term rise in the trouble gambling level, but that the rate stages off over time. The result has actually been a reasonably secure prevalence of trouble gambling throughout put and time.

Since the 1990s scientists have been wanting to set a financial value on these social fees of challenge gambling. Regretably, this kind of measurement is difficult.

Researchers have estimated that about 70% of issue gamblers produce other troubles, including drug or Alcoholic beverages abuse. As a result, it gets to be unachievable to attribute social expenses precisely to the person’s gambling challenge. Nevertheless, the scientific literature on the types of problems affiliated with issue gambling is nicely-produced.

Crowding out rivals
Casino critics usually argue that casinos will harm other industries. This can be so-named “market cannibalization.” The fact is that any new company that competes with existing corporations does precisely the same issue. This is simply a Component of industry economies.

You can sympathize with existing corporations; they by no means like having additional Levels of competition. But ultimately, a completely new On line casino creates a whole new choice for people. Should they didn’t love gambling, consumers wouldn’t invest their cash at casinos.

What about casinos’ impacts on lotteries? There have been recent promises that casinos could noticeably damage the Massachusetts lottery. Modern empirical evidence from the study we did in Maryland has a tendency to contradict this.

We discovered which the establishment of casinos in Maryland brought about about a two.seventy five% lower in lottery revenue. This is barely a major affect, but it is almost nothing to sneeze at.

Massachusetts has one of the most effective lottery from the nation, and casinos will most likely have a little negative impact on lottery income. On Web, nevertheless, gambling tax receipts will Virtually surely raise with casinos.

How, then, to evaluate effects
Policymakers in various aspects of the state have taken unique techniques to comprehending the impacts of casinos. Some states have commissioned extensive scientific tests, while some have acted with no Significantly empirical evidence. Massachusetts has commissioned a comprehensive multi-calendar year review from the financial and social impact on the introduction of On line casino gambling.

It’s real that casinos have a variety of impacts on their host communities; they make each expenditures and benefits, the two of which are most likely less important than casinos’ strongest supporters and opponents claim.
